After an unsuccessful first single, the group were signed to Laurie Records. Their breakthrough came when "I Wonder Why" made # 22 on the Billboard Hot 100 chart, and the group appeared for the first time on the Dick Clark TV show. They followed it with the ballads "No One Knows" (#19) and "Don't Pity Me" (#40).
This success won Dion and the Belmonts their first major tour in late 1958, with The Coasters, Buddy Holly and Bobby Darin, and this was followed up by the "Winter Dance Party" tour with Holly, Ritchie Valens and The Big Bopper. On 2 February 1959, after playing at Clear Lake, Iowa, Dion decided that he could not afford the $36 cost of a flight to the next venue. The plane crashed, and Holly and the other stars were killed. However, the tour continued, with Jimmy Clanton and Bobby Vee being added to the bill.
In March 1959, Dion and the Belmonts’ next single, "A Teenager in Love", was released, making #5 in the Billboard Hot 100 and #28 in the UK Singles Chart, and this was followed by an album, Presenting Dion and the Belmonts. Their biggest hit, "Where or When", was released in November 1959, and reached #3 on the U.S. chart.
However, in early 1960, Dion checked in to hospital for heroin addiction, a problem he had had since his mid-teens. Further single releases for the group that year were less successful, there were musical and financial disputes between Dion and members of the Belmonts, and in October 1960 Dion decided to quit for a solo career. The Belmonts also continued to release records, but with less success.
Dion and the Belmonts reunited in 1966 for the unsuccessful album Together Again on ABC Records, and again in 1972 for a one-off show at Madison Square Garden, recorded and released as a live album.

The lyrics of Dion & The Belmonts's song "I Need Someone" express the strong longing and yearning for love and companionship. The singer finds solace and comfort in the thought of being with their loved one, even if they are physically apart. The lyrics convey the idea that love transcends distance and can bring two souls together, bridging the empty space and loneliness.
The lines "When I need you, I just close my eyes and I'm with you" suggest that the singer relies on their imagination and memories to feel the presence of their loved one. The imagery of closing their eyes symbolizes shutting out the physical world and entering a space where their loved one is just a heartbeat away. It indicates that their connection is deep and strong, and they can summon the comfort and love they need simply by closing their eyes and focusing on their feelings.
The lyrics also touch upon the challenges of being apart. The mention of a telephone not being able to replace a smile implies that physical distance can never fully substitute the warmth and intimacy of being together. However, the singer acknowledges that their travels may be temporary, expressing hope that the loneliness will eventually be overcome. The resilience and determination to endure the hardships of separation are highlighted with the line "It's cold out but hold out and do like I do."
